2007 Kia Carnival vs. 2011 Citroen C4

To start off, 2011 Citroen C4 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Kia Carnival.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Kia Carnival would be higher. At 2,902 cc (4 cylinders), 2007 Kia Carnival is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Kia Carnival (182 HP) has 74 more horse power than 2011 Citroen C4. (108 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Kia Carnival should accelerate faster than 2011 Citroen C4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Kia Carnival weights approximately 893 kg more than 2011 Citroen C4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Kia Carnival (343 Nm @ 1500 RPM) has 196 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Citroen C4. (147 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2007 Kia Carnival will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Citroen C4.
